Ernest Miguelez, PhD in Economics at UB, awarded with the José Manuel Blecua Prize

Ernest Miguelez, has been awarded with the José Manuel Blecua Prize, conferred by the Board of Trustees and the Bosch i Gimpera Foundation (FBG),  for the best article published in a prestigious journal in the field of humanities and social sciences. He is the co-author of the article ‘What Attracts Knowledge Workers? The Role of Space and Social Connections‘ published in the Journal of Regional Science, 54(1): 33–60. The aim of…

15th Journées Louis-André Gérard-Varet

The Journées Louis-André Gérard-Varet, taking place next 13 and 14 June 2016 in Aix-en-Provence (France), are open to all fields in applied and theoretical Public Economics. The program will consist of both contributed papers and keynote lectures. Submissions of a complete papers should be received no later than February 1st by the scientific committee. For more information: HERE.

4th PhD-Student Workshop in Industrial and Public Economics (WIPE)

Next February 11 and 12 the Research Centre on Industrial and Public Economics (CREIP) will host the 4th PhD-Student Workshop in Industrial and Public Economics (WIPE) in Reus (Catalonia, Spain). WIPE aims to be an academic meeting where PhD students, young doctors, postdoc researchers and senior researchers could exchange experiences, research topics, ongoing projects and future research activities on the Industrial and Public Economics. Post-Doctoral position – Department of Economic History, Institutions and World Economy

The Department of Economic History, Institutions and World Economy in the School of Economics and Business at the University of Barcelona invites applications for a three- year Post-Doctoral position in Economic History, to start in September 2016. Fields of interest are Economic History; Development; Growth and Area Studies. Deadline for applications: 22 December 2015. More information HERE.
